Output 58b40d23d17e172b5d0950ded1d0396399101969b065719034c6bbf6b5f4bd30:4

value
165000
script pubkey
OP_0 OP_PUSHBYTES_20 5e29d5bb68a74030cb733956a9d389efa97f6ac8
address
bc1qtc5atwmg5aqrpjmn89t2n5ufa75h76kg2pgewl
transaction
58b40d23d17e172b5d0950ded1d0396399101969b065719034c6bbf6b5f4bd30
spent
true